Crosscutting with a miter gauge and a rip fence is about the most
dangerous thing you can do.
Somewhere I picked up the tip to hook your outside fingers over the fence
as you made a cut on a narrow piece. That way, your hand won't be able to
get any closer to the blade than as far as your fingers can stretch.
